Output c29b1395a1cc566f93fd914887e34cac0a03e349d057d6195def97c09375285c:14

value
36886509
script pubkey
OP_0 OP_PUSHBYTES_32 ddc89252b5bfdae1261d859a2d65450e2b5bf2c8dc864eb9013f9ab953eaf73c
address
bc1qmhyfy544hldwzfsaskdz6e29pc44hukgmjryawgp87dtj5l27u7qyg4pjs
transaction
c29b1395a1cc566f93fd914887e34cac0a03e349d057d6195def97c09375285c
spent
true